Our industrial bend and nozzle heaters represent precision-engineered thermal solutions specifically designed for plastic processing machinery. These advanced heating elements deliver consistent temperature maintenance in critical areas of extrusion and injection molding equipment, where thermal stability directly impacts product quality. Manufactured with superior materials and innovative insulation technology, they provide reliable performance while optimizing energy consumption. The heaters feature robust construction that withstands high-pressure industrial environments and maintains operational efficiency under continuous production cycles, ensuring long-term reliability and consistent thermal management for the most demanding manufacturing applications.

These heating solutions serve vital roles across multiple manufacturing sectors, particularly in plastic-intensive industries. Injection molding facilities depend on nozzle heaters to maintain exact temperature control at material discharge points, which is essential for consistent product quality, surface finish, and dimensional accuracy. Extrusion operations utilize bend heaters to prevent material cooling and solidification in curved barrel sections, maintaining optimal flow characteristics and preventing production bottlenecks. The automotive industry employs these components for manufacturing interior panels, dashboards, and under-hood components, while packaging manufacturers use them in production lines for bottles, containers, and flexible packaging materials. Their application extends to composite manufacturing for aerospace parts, rubber processing for seals and gaskets, and any production process requiring precise thermal management of viscous materials during shaping and forming operations.

Industrial bend and nozzle heaters are engineered to maintain critical temperature zones in plastic processing equipment. They prevent material cooling and solidification in barrel bends and nozzle sections, ensuring smooth polymer flow and consistent viscosity for high-quality output. Their robust construction withstands high-pressure industrial environments while delivering reliable, continuous thermal management across diverse production settings and material specifications.

These versatile heating elements serve essential functions in industries requiring accurate thermal control for processing plastics, composites, and polymers. The design accommodates various machine configurations, making them suitable for different production environments where maintaining specific flow characteristics is crucial for operational efficiency and product consistency in demanding manufacturing applications.
- Plastic injection molding machines for maintaining precise nozzle temperatures to ensure dimensional accuracy.
- Extrusion systems for heating barrel bends to prevent polymer cooling and ensure consistent material flow.
- Rubber manufacturing equipment requiring stable thermal control for proper curing and shaping processes.
- Composite material production lines for maintaining optimal material viscosity during layup and forming.
- Packaging industry machinery ensuring consistent melt flow and temperature in film and container extrusion.
